Coconut Curry With Almond Butter, Sweet Potato and Apple Noodles

This easy coconut curry is made with almond butter and spiralized sweet potato and apple noodles! It's a comforting, paleo & vegan friendly meal for fall!

Ingredients

Servings
  • 1/2 Tbsp coconut oil
  • 1 sweet potato spiralized with the 3mm blade (about 250g of potato, large
  • 1 tsp ginger minced, fresh
  • 1 1/2-2 tsps yellow curry powder
  • 1 13 oz coconut milk light, canned
  • 2 Tbsp almond butter creamy
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• black pepper
  • 1/2 apple spiralized with the 3mm blade, large
  • 1 Tbsp pumpkin seeds
  • 2 Tbsp golden raisins
  • cilantro for garnish, chopped

Instructions

  1. In a large pan, heat the oil on medium/high heat.
  2. Add in the sweet potato noodles and fresh ginger and cook, stirring frequently, until the noodles just begin to soften and wilt, about 3 minutes.
  3. Add in the curry powder (see note) and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ute.
  4. Pour the coconut milk along with the almond butter, salt and a sprinkle of pepper into the pan and stir until well combined and the almond butter melts. Bring the curry to a boil, stirring frequently.
  5. Once boiling, reduce the heat to medium/low and cook, stirring occasionally, until the curry thickens, about 10-15 minutes.
  6. Divide the curry between bowls and top with the spiralized apple noodles, pumpkin seeds, raisins and garnish with cilantro.
  7. DEVOUR
